                • C Offline
                  cyranocrash
                  last edited by

                  This year is the student care’s first year of operations. We were only informed about them in late Nov if im not mistaken. So at that time all our kids have been confirmed a place in the school already… the student care was more of a waiting game for us.

                  Even then it was not based on first come first serve basis. It was based on needs basis. But I think fortunately for us this year all of those who applied managed to get into the student care.
                  Personally, I would identify the school first. Then scout around for pte student care centres around the school. There are a few around Palm View and some even offer to fetch your kids from the school. If you managed to get into the school’s student care… good for u. If not, at least you have your back-up.
                  If you want to know the vacancy for next year, best if you call the student care direct ah.
